HA Configuration#

Expand

You can configure the Privacera Portal HA mode for AWS. Under a normal working environment, the core Privacera services such as Solr, MariaDB, Dataserver, Zookeeper, and Ranger connect to a Portal service. By configuring a HA mode for Privacera Portal, it would ensure that the Portal service is always up and running.

Zookeeper is given the task of electing which pod/node would be Master. In a 3 pod setup, Zookeeper automatically elects a pod as a master node and the remaining pods as slaves.

Prerequisites

Assign an IAM role with a policy that gives access to the AWS Controller for Kubernetes (ACK). To attach such an IAM role, click here.

Configuration

  1. Set Portal k8s HA Enable.

  2. In Portal k8s replicas, enter an odd number of nodes/pods to be created.

    Zookeeper that manages the nodes/pods requires an odd number to elect a master node successfully.

    Note

    A minimum of three nodes is required in HA mode. A value of 1 turns off HA mode.

AWS ALB Ingress Configuration#

Expand

AWS load balancer ingress is required in an HA mode to achieve a sticky session, so that Privacera Portal can be accessed using a browser.

Prerequisites

Assign an IAM role with a policy that gives access to the AWS Controller for Kubernetes (ACK). To attach such an IAM role, click here.

Configuration

  1. Set AWS ALB Ingress Enable.

  2. Set AWS ALB Ingress Manage ACM Certificates.

Configure AuditServer#

Expand

You can set up an AuditServer to receive audits from Privacera Plugins and send audits to Solr and Fluentd. If you choose to keep the audits beyond a 90-day period, you can use AuditServer for that purpose.

Configuration

  1. Set Audit Server Enable.

  2. Configure the properties. For more information, AuditServer.
